East Green Farmhouse is a Grade II listed building in the Milton Keynes local planning authority area, England. First listed on 28 August 1975. House.

SHENLEY BROOK END OSIER LANE East Green Farmhouse

II

House. C17 altered, timber framed with colourwashed brick infill, tiled roofs with brick chimneys. L shaped. 2-storeys. W. front has 2 rectangular bay windows each side of central doorway with continuous lean-to roof over. E. front has 4 2-light upper casements, tiled lean-to addition to ground floor. E. wing has exposed studwork with brick infill, modern door and windows.
